WebThe gastric juice in your stomach starts the protein digestion process. This fluid contains hydrochloric acid and the inactive form of a digestive enzyme, pepsinogen, secreted by the cells lining your stomach. The acid relaxes and unfolds the protein, and it also converts inactive pepsinogen to active pepsin. Pepsin is a unique digestive enzyme ...
